5-Axis Machining method represents a significant evolution in modern manufacturing processes. Unlike standard 3-axis systems, the process allows for complicated parts to be created in a fewer setup, generating increased precision , minimized cycle times , and a superior surface quality . This function is particularly advantageous for industries like space travel, car, and medical device components manufacturing , where intricate geometries are needed.

Unlocking Complexity: The Upsides of Five-Axis Machining

Contemporary manufacturing necessitates increasing accuracy and spatial designs, and 5-Axis CNC systems offers the solution. Distinct from traditional three-Axis machines, this advanced capability permits workpieces to be fabricated from several angles, reducing the amount of repositions and greatly improving part quality. This contributes to reduced production times, lower costs, and expanded creative options for manufacturers.

CNC Machining vs. Manual Processes

When the manufacturing of parts , choosing the right method is critical . Historically , manual shaping utilized experienced machinists with manual equipment . But, CNC machining provides significant benefits . Automated systems are perform complex tasks through improved consistency, speed , and uniformity. Although traditional methods are more for small production runs or one-off projects , CNC machining shines in high-volume output due to its productivity website and reduced manpower.
